Amazon's Communications & Corporate Responsibility (CCR) organization invites undergraduate students in their junior year to join us for a rewarding, paid 12-week summer internship. This is the opportunity you're looking for if you have a passion for learning about corporate communications (public relations, messaging strategy, social media, employee communications, and much more); a desire to explore and learn what it takes to deliver communications at a global scale; and thorough attention to detail. We're looking for candidates who want to share their diverse perspectives and experiences (whether from life, school, or prior work) to help us deliver high-quality communications on behalf of Amazon.

During your summer internship, your responsibilities may include working with media/journalists, analyzing news coverage, writing company communications, developing content for Amazon news channels (e.g., ) and social media channels (e.g., @insideamazon), drafting communication strategy, or supporting company events. Your internship will include one or more communication projects that you get to own and then recap your learnings and recommendations for CCR leaders. Along the way, you'll build valuable relationships with fellow interns, tenured communications professionals, and leaders from across the CCR organization.

CCR is comprised of hundreds of communications professionals around the globe. We are responsible for informing customers, employees, media, and policymakers about Amazon's unique culture of innovation and customer centricity. CCR aims to continuously strengthen Amazon's reputation and trust with customers by educating the world about Amazon's products and services, and how we support employees, small businesses, partners, content creators, developers, communities, environment, and economies where we operate.
